Why Traditional Perfumes Can Trigger Migraines
Many people don’t realize that perfume headaches and scent-triggered migraines share a common cause: chemical overload and sensory overstimulation. Here’s what happens when you spray a traditional perfume.
1. High Alcohol Content
Most commercial fragrances use alcohol as the base to help scent molecules evaporate quickly. That fast evaporation is what projects the fragrance—but it also sends a large concentration of volatile compounds straight into your nasal passages. For migraine-prone people, that rapid diffusion can overstimulate the olfactory nerve, which in turn activates headache pathways in the brain.
2. Synthetic Fragrance Chemicals
Another major trigger is synthetic fragrance ingredients like aldehydes, phthalates, and certain musks. These compounds are inexpensive and long-lasting but can be harsh for people with chemical sensitivities. A true migraine free perfume avoids heavy synthetic blends and relies instead on clean, minimal formulations that don’t overwhelm the senses.
3. Airborne Overexposure
When you spray perfume, it doesn’t just stay on your skin—it fills the air. In small or poorly ventilated rooms, the scent cloud becomes concentrated. For people who are already sensitive, that lingering diffusion can turn a lovely fragrance into a migraine episode that lasts for hours.
“Perfumes were the smells most frequently reported in connection with migraine attacks.” — Scientific Reports study on odors associated with migraine attacks (perfume was the most common trigger among several odor categories).
What Makes Solid Perfume a Migraine-Free Alternative
Solid perfumes, sometimes called balm perfumes or wax perfumes, are formulated without alcohol and packaged in small, refillable compacts. Instead of spraying fragrance into the air, you apply it directly onto your skin. This difference in format makes all the difference for migraine sufferers.
Alcohol-Free Base
The foundation of a migraine free perfume is an alcohol-free base. Solid perfumes use a blend of natural waxes and lightweight oils to hold the fragrance. Because there’s no alcohol to evaporate rapidly, there’s no sudden burst of volatile scent molecules. The fragrance unfolds gently and gradually, without the sensory “shock” that can cause headaches.
Controlled Scent Diffusion
Solid perfume stays close to your skin. The scent doesn’t project several feet away like a spray perfume—it creates a personal aroma bubble that only those nearby can smell. This soft diffusion means less airborne scent, fewer irritants inhaled, and a lower chance of triggering migraine symptoms.
Gentle Ingredients

How to Choose a Migraine Free Perfume
If you’re looking for a fragrance that won’t trigger headaches, here are a few practical guidelines:
1. Look for “Alcohol-Free” or “Solid Perfume” Labels
The words “alcohol-free” or “solid perfume” are often your best indicators of a migraine free perfume. Alcohol is one of the most common culprits in scent-related headaches, so avoiding it can make an immediate difference.
2. Pick Lighter, Natural Scents
Certain fragrance families are less likely to trigger migraines. Fresh, green, and citrus notes like mandarin, bergamot, or neroli tend to feel uplifting and gentle. Soft florals such as rose or jasmine can be suitable if they’re blended delicately. Avoid overly heavy musks, oud, or synthetic amber bases if you know you’re sensitive.
3. Test Before Fully Applying
When trying a new scent, apply a small amount to one pulse point and wait a few hours. Solid perfumes make this easier since you can apply only a tiny layer and gauge how you feel. True migraine free perfume should never feel overwhelming—even at close range.
4. Control When and How You Apply
Unlike sprays that immediately fill a room, solid perfumes let you control both amount and location. Apply just a touch on your wrists or neck, or even under your hairline for a lighter experience. If you’re in a crowded environment, a solid perfume ensures you’re not affecting those around you.

Tips to Enjoy Fragrance Without Headache Triggers
Use fragrance sparingly—a little goes a long way with solid perfumes.
Avoid layering multiple scented products like lotion, hair spray, and perfume all at once.
Keep your environment ventilated—fresh air can reduce scent buildup.
Hydrate and rest well, since dehydration and fatigue can heighten scent sensitivity.
Track your triggers—you may find certain notes or products are safe while others aren’t.
Small changes in how you apply and choose fragrance can make a big difference in whether it feels like a pleasure or a pain.
